Media Walls With Electric Log Burners
Media walls with electric fireplaces add modern style to your living room and create a warm atmosphere. They can keep your living space tidy by providing a space for televisions, speakers and gaming consoles.
The first step is to determine what you want your fireplace to appear. Do you prefer a traditional design or a modern one? Do you prefer the holographic flame or a variety of colors?
Easy to install
media wall with fire walls are an attractive, contemporary alternative to traditional fireplaces. It can accommodate flat-screen TVs of different sizes and can include an electric fireplace for a warm, cozy look. It can also include shelves and cabinets for storing consoles, DVDs and other accessories. Built-in storage keeps the space neat and organized, and can enhance the look of your room.
When building a media wall it is essential to follow the directions carefully. It is also recommended to hire a professional to ensure the job is done safely and in a safe manner. In addition, media wall with electric log burner it is crucial to purchase all necessary materials for the project. This will help avoid any unexpected expenses in the future.
To build a wall for media begin by taking measurements of the desired length of your space and then determining the dimensions of the fireplace and TV. You will then need to construct a frame with the studs of a timber frame and a plasterboard. You can then mount the appliances after you have completed the frame. For the best results, you should use an excellent, fire-rated, high-quality plasterboard, which helps to create an even and seamless surface. After the TV and fire are installed in the room, you'll have to put in a skirtingboard to hide the gap between the wall and the floor.
The most popular media wall material is plywood or MDF. It is durable but not as light and durable as solid wood. It is also resistant to fire, making it an ideal choice for a fireplace media wall. Consider metal studs if you're looking for a more durable, stronger alternative. They are light and easy to work with, and safer than wood studs.
You should also add some plug sockets to your media wall with 3 sided fire wall. To reduce the number of cords that run around the room, it is ideal to place them near the TV and electric fireplace. This can be accomplished by using cable clips that are fixed into the wall studs.
After you've put up your media wall, it is time to decorate it. You can use a variety of decorative items. It's easy to make the room look unique by adding some personal touches, like an image of your family or a work of art. Ambient lighting can set the mood.
Aesthetically pleasing
A media wall is a fantastic way to add a focal point to any room. They blend a fireplace with a television, creating an elegant and stylish design. They also have a range of other features, including shelving and cabinets that can be used to house all your entertainment equipment. They are available in a broad selection of colors and materials, so you can choose the one that best suits your home.
In contrast to traditional fireplaces that burn wood, media walls with electric fires require minimal maintenance. They do not require to be swept clean of soot or ash or gas leaks, or scheduled for annual chimney cleanings. This is a great option for busy homeowners looking for a low-maintenance solution for their living space.
Media walls can be built on top of existing walls or as free-standing structures. They can be built with a wood or metal frame and stained or painted in any color scheme. Some people construct media walls directly into the wall to create a custom distinctive look.
The most basic designs for media walls can be easily installed by DIYers with basic carpentry skills. For example the flat screen TV mounted on the shelf next to an electric fire can be done in a matter of hours. Once you have the basic elements in place, you can add books and other items of interest to your media wall.
A media wall with an electric log burner built-in is a stunning addition to any space. It creates warmth and a cozy ambience to any space and will increase the value of your home's resale. It's an excellent alternative to other forms of heating, like propane or natural gas.
Media walls with electric log burners come in various styles and can be used to complement any style of decor. A majority of them sport a sleek, modern appearance that can be a perfect match for any modern living space. Many also have LED lighting to create a stunning flame effect, which can help reduce power and energy consumption. They are also more eco-friendly because they generate less heat than their gas counterparts, and can be set to 'flame only' when no heat is needed.
Eco-friendly
A media wall and fire wall with an electric log burner is a great option to add warmth to your home while creating a stylish focal point. These stylish fireplaces are a popular choice for homes with limited space as they can be built into existing walls and do not require venting or a chimney system. A media wall with an electric fire is green because it uses LED lighting to create the flame effect and also has a lower heat output than traditional wood burning stoves.
You can choose from a variety of finishes and styles for your media wall, which includes an inset electric fires for media wall fire. Some models even include customizable options that let you change the flame's colour and choose a particular wood finish for faux logs. Some models also feature smart integration, which allows you to control the fire through a smartphone or tablet app. This allows you to set the desired temperature for your room and then automatically adjust the fire's heating output to keep it.
Modern media wall electric fires use the technology of forced heating by fan which draws cool air into the fire, and then passes it over the heating element. The heated air is then released into the room via the fireplace, making it more efficient than solid fuel or gas heaters. There are also eco-friendly electric fireplaces that make use of infrared heat to heat the space.
In contrast to wood-burning stoves wall electric fires don't produce any ash or soot. They're a fantastic choice for homes that have pets or children. Furthermore, they do not require chimney cleaning or annual maintenance. Installing a Media Wall With Electric Log Burner fireplace using an electric fire is a great investment for homeowners of all kinds.
In addition to the fire itself the media wall can be customized with additional features, for example, shelves for books and decorative items. You can create a unique look by painting the frame and shelves in a colour that complements the interior decor of your home. It is also important to install the proper electrical components, such as junction boxes and power sockets. It is best to hire an electrician who is knowledgeable of the electrical codes and guidelines.
